Are foreign cars more expensive to insure?

And as a general rule, more expensive cars cost more to insure because of the increased costs associated with repairing them, replacing parts — especially on foreign brands — or replacing the vehicle in the event of a total loss.

Is insurance higher on an imported car?

Insurance is normally more expensive for imported cars because insurers see them as ‘higher-risk’. This is because they usually cost more to repair, and are often higher-spec, and with more powerful engines, than standard cars.

Is car insurance cheap in Australia?

In 2019 Aussies were paying an average of $1,131 a year for their car insurance. The difference between the most expensive and the cheapest insurance plan across Australia was $1,047 on average.

Is car insurance in USA expensive?

Drivers in the U.S. pay an average of $1,771 per year for full coverage car insurance, or about $148 per month, according to Bankrate’s 2022 analysis of average quoted premiums from Quadrant Information Services. Minimum coverage costs an average of $545 per year.

Is it more expensive to insure a left-hand drive car?

There’s not much difference between left-hand drive car insurance and right-hand drive car insurance. It’s easy to find cover for left hand drive cars and it won’t affect your premium, unless you’ve made other changes to the car.

Is car insurance expensive in Australia?

Based on the findings of Compare the Market’s representative Bill Shock Tracker survey, where 1,501 respondents were asked how much they spent per month on car insurance, the average cost of car insurance in Australia is $101.70 a month,* or $1,220.40 per year.

How much does it cost to run a car in Australia?

Private vehicle average running costs

Vehicle Category Average Monthly Cost Average Annual Cost
Light cars $712.66 $8,551.95
Small cars $875.67 $10,508.03
Medium cars $1,148.51 $13,782.14
People movers $1,336.38 $16,036.61

Why is car insurance so expensive in USA?

A driver’s auto insurance premium could be expensive because of recent claims or driving violations. Speeding tickets, at-fault accidents and DUIs have major implications on insurance premiums. After any violation or claim, an insurer will upcharge a driver for three to five years.
